The roaring waves stirred up by the South Pacific Ocean crash against the cliffs. Stretching along the southern coast of Victoria, Australia, is a 243-kilometer coastal road known as the Great Ocean Road, which is hailed as “the most spectacular coastal route in the world”. Not worth: choose one a bit more expensive - With regards to the tour: the duration of each stop (except twelve apostoles one) is shorter, at least the day I did the tour. In particular, Loch Ard Gorge was completely skipped. It's true the beach is closed and you cannot go down from the cliff because the stairs are closed, but from the beginning of the stairs there's a viewpoint (I know this because when leaving with the bus we saw people overlooking the gorge and taking pictures). The Kennett River "stop" of "30 minutes" was a stop literally on the road to see a koala. In Get Your Guide (where I bought the tour) it's described as a "guided tour walk". Also, the description says that the tour includes tickets/admission, but all spots are free of charge, so it's misleading because it tries to artificially add value to the tour. With regards to the transportation: the bus is an old narrow one, if you are taller than 1,75m you won't fit. On top of that, there are two "seats" that should not be sold as seats. One of them is the copilot one; it's literally on the wheel and the angle between the seat and the back is hardly 90°, so you you are slightly "squatting". The other "seat" that should not be sold as a seat is in the last row, it seemed to be one of those seats adapted where the trunk used to be. It's at a lower hight compared to the rest of the seats, so the window is higher and it's very narrow. If this was a 1h journey it might be acceptable, but this is a 11-12h tour of which you spend 80% in the bus. This caused the participants not to be fully at ease because the last people getting in the bus at each stop had to use these seats, and as a result everyone was rushing to avoid them. The cleanliness was absent (a picture shows dust and a spider web on the copilot window, which is clearly noticeable in a very visible part of the vehicle). With regards to the driver/guide: he was nice and polite, but I'd recommend to lower the speed, especially in the winding roads
